Computer Forensics & E-Discovery (MSc)

Programme structure

The MSc program is offered through three different routes.

  • One year full-time basis as noted in the Program Curriculum
  • Two year part-time basis as noted below
  • Continuing Professional Development (CPD) basis.

In the full-time course, in each of the autumn and spring terms students take sixty credits worth of courses. In the two year part-time course, students take two classes a semester along with attending the Research Methods and Professional Studies Seminars in Computer Forensics.
